But first I need to remind us all of something. On June 23rd, 2008,
a group of "apostles and prophets" under Peter Wagner's headship
stood on a stage in Lakeland at the Todd Bentley revival - to lay
on hands and commission him, etc. But it was far more than that.
Peter Wagner called it an "apostolic alignment." He made the
following statement before all the TV cameras and all the people:

"I take the apostolic authority that God has given me and I decree
to Todd Bentley:
-Your power will increase.
-Your authority will increase.
-Your favor will increase.
-Your influence will increase.
-Your revelation will increase.
I also decree that:
-A new supernatural strength will flow through this ministry.
-A new life force will penetrate this move of God..."

Onlookers might have thought that Wagner was 'prophesying' the
above statements. But actually what he felt he was doing was
"decreeing" these things over Todd - since he was the 'head
apostle'. In a letter the following day, Wagner called this a
"groundbreaking event" and stated that, "We are now in a place
in what I see as the Second Apostolic Age..." (In other words,
a "new era" of real apostles).

So how did that work out for you, Peter? Well, literally within
weeks we found out that many of the "miracles" at Lakeland had
no foundation, and then Todd Bentley's wife separated from him
apparently over an affair he was having - and the entire 'revival' fell
to pieces in the worst way possible. That's how it worked out.

All the big Charismatic leaders that had stood on that stage hardly
knew what to do with themselves - they were so embarrassed.
And none more so than Peter Wagner - after making an "Apostolic
decree" like that. -Probably the most colossal disaster of his life.
